Description
From the Eisner Award-winning team behind The Private Eye, BARRIER is a shockingly prescient drama about violence, language, and illegal immigration...with a spectacular sci-fi twist.
"Provocative and challenging, this work rewards patient readers and will make a good addition to graphic novel collections interested in socially engaged, formally inventive storytelling." -Library Journal (Starred Review)
When Texas rancher Liddy and Honduran immigrant Oscar collide on the U.S.-Mexico border, neither can understand the other's words-but both are forced to rely on trust when they're thrust into an unimaginable encounter. Told in English and Spanish without translation, Barrier is a visually stunning, genre-bending story that explores the walls we build between nations, cultures, and each other.
Collected for the first time in its original "widescreen" format-and perfectly complementing Image's new softcover edition of THE PRIVATE EYE-this gorgeous new edition contains the entire Harvey Award-winning miniseries.

Brian K. Vaughan is the Eisner and Hugo Award-winning writer/co-creator of multiple critically acclaimed series including Saga, Paper Girls, and Y: The Last Man, as well as the upcoming graphic novel Spectators with artist Niko Henrichon, who he last collaborated with on Pride of Baghdad. Vaughan lives with his family in Los Angeles, where he occasionally dabbles in film and television, though he's always happiest making comics.
Marcos Martin is a Catalan comic book artist whose work at Marvel and DC includes such titles as Batgirl: Year One, Breach, Dr.Strange: The Oath, Amazing Spider-man, and Daredevil. In 2013 he founded the online platform Panel Syndicate together with writer Brian K. Vaughan and illustrator/colorist Muntsa Vicente in order to distribute their creator-owned comic, The Private Eye. The series went on to win an Eisner Award for Best Digital/Webcomic and the Harvey Award for Best Online Comics Work. The Private Eye and Panel Syndicate have received critical acclaim and media attention for their role as one of the first DRM-free, pay-what-you-want comics and has continued to publish other works by the same team (Barrier, The Walking Dead: The Alien) as well as opening up to other renowned creators like Jay Faerber, Ken Niimura, David Lopez or Albert Monteys.
Image Comics has since published both The Private Eye as a deluxe hardcover graphic novel and Barrier as a deluxe five-issue miniseries in their original widescreen format.
